it-swarm.com.ru

Изменить Java Уровень безопасности

Java 7 update 51 имеет уровень безопасности Java, который по умолчанию имеет значение HIGH. Я хочу изменить его на средний с помощью реестра или путем добавления любых файлов. Я заметил, что изменение уровня безопасности вручную со среднего на высокий создает реестр

[HKEY_CURRENT_USER\Software\JavaSoft\DeploymentProperties]
"deployment.security.level"="MEDIUM"

Но если я вручную создаю вышеупомянутый реестр, то настройки безопасности Java не изменяются, и созданный реестр удаляется. Поэтому я думаю, что должны быть другие файлы, которые это делают. Итак, как я могу изменить настройки безопасности Java? Я видел некоторые статьи и ссылки на форумах, но не получил то, что хотел. Кроме того, это не для того, чтобы устанавливать уровень безопасности для моих клиентов, а для моего офиса, где количество сотрудников должно изменить этот параметр (все они являются компьютерами с ОС Windows), и это будет легко, если есть такая автоматизация, как код или записи реестра.

6
IT researcher

Чтобы изменить параметры безопасности, необходимо изменить файл deploy.config для Java (не для реестра). Он расположен по адресу

Каталог Windows\Sun\Java\Deployment\deploy.config // системный уровень

или же

Папка данных пользовательских приложений\LocalLow\Sun\Java\Deployment\deploy.properties // уровень пользователя

Вам необходимо добавить запись:

deployment.security.level = СРЕДНЕЕ

Документацию по этому вопросу можно найти здесь: http://docs.Oracle.com/javase/7/docs/technotes/guides/jweb/jcp/properties.html

Надеюсь это поможет.

4
inf.ig.sh

Спасибо за вашу помощь Правильный путь

C:\Users\Your_Account_Name\AppData\LocalLow\Sun\Java\Deployment\deployment.properties

введите в последнюю строку

deployment.security.level = СРЕДНЕЕ

перезапустите браузер и все готово

0
Dhiraj Himani

Эта ошибка была описана здесь .
Я решил эту проблему путем понижения до версии 7u25

0
lexa-b